Output 3f809fadf18a9c35e971a72ba5c75bb30f0514139296a00f01b8dd99c11a2ef7:0

value
37423076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6ba78449d9c37825f0638f448832246509355ce OP_EQUAL
address
3JMCHc5EDJNzVCH1u11xFfSY4XN65JFRrz
transaction
3f809fadf18a9c35e971a72ba5c75bb30f0514139296a00f01b8dd99c11a2ef7
spent
true